A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
Headline Takeaway:
is underperforming technically, with bearish indicators dominating the chart and an internal diagnostic score of 1.91, suggesting investors should tread cautiously.Recent developments across the globe include:
Analysts remain cautiously optimistic. The simple average rating is 3.67, while the performance-weighted rating is 4.57, indicating higher confidence in those with better historical performance. However, ratings are not consistent—two "Buy" ratings and one "Neutral" are reported. This divergence suggests analysts are uncertain about the stock’s near-term direction.
Price trend vs. analyst outlook: The stock has fallen by 6.17% recently, moving against the generally optimistic analyst sentiment. This mismatch signals investors should examine the fundamental and technical indicators more closely.
Fundamental factors:
Big money is moving out, with a negative overall trend. The large- and extra-large-investor inflow ratios are 0.48 and 0.46 respectively, both below the average. On the flip side, medium-trend inflow is positive (0.50), indicating retail and mid-sized investors are cautiously entering the market.
Retail flows also show a mixed picture. Small-trend is negative (0.49), but there is a positive inflow ratio at 0.50 for medium-sized investors. This divergence shows the market is not aligned in its short-term sentiment.
Internally, the technical outlook is weak, with 4 bearish indicators versus 0 bullish signals over the last 5 days. The internal diagnostic score is 1.91, aligning with a bearish trend.
Recent chart patterns (by date):
Key Insight: The bearish signals are strong and consistent. The market appears to be in a weak state, and further declines should be a primary concern for short-term traders.
Given the weak technical signals, mixed analyst ratings, and negative money flow, it’s advisable to avoid IFF at this time. Investors may want to wait for a pullback or look for positive confirmations on the chart before considering a position. As always, stay tuned to upcoming earnings and any regulatory developments that might impact the company’s fundamentals.
A quantitative finance AI researcher dedicated to uncovering winning stock strategies through rigorous backtesting and data-driven analysis.

Dec.23 2025

Dec.23 2025

Dec.23 2025

Dec.23 2025

Dec.23 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et